As the IPL 2026 mini-auction draws near, five-time champions Mumbai Indians (MI) have made some significant early moves in the trade window. After a strong IPL 2025 season, where they reached Qualifier 2, the team led by Hardik Pandya is now focused on improving its bowling and strengthening the middle order for another serious shot at the title.
After a thorough internal review and new reports, MI has finalized its core retentions and completed two early trades. The franchise will retain Deepak Chahar and most overseas players like Bosch and Rickelton. They will also keep Jonny Bairstow, while Will Jacks will be released before the auction.
MI IPL 2026 Retained Players List (Updated)
Mumbai Indians are keeping their core group, which includes Deepak Chahar, along with overseas stars like Bosch and Rickelton, and maintain their long-term domestic foundation. They have also added two impactful players—Shardul Thakur and Sherfane Rutherford—through smart trades.
